Transaction 824665ffca2f64164f14663f201af3b5675ea3fc9143380bd24ebcb418189804

1 Input
2 Outputs
  • 824665ffca2f64164f14663f201af3b5675ea3fc9143380bd24ebcb418189804:0
  • value  29638
    address  3KHoqFr99kLFjDphMEKQ7FdQ9GrCBvDLr6
  • 824665ffca2f64164f14663f201af3b5675ea3fc9143380bd24ebcb418189804:1
  • value  21985507
    address  3QTUxAKmHqLAkvAjSvPxYoi5yUVRPQm2Cx